What Is Consisted of in Your Created Quote?
What information are laid out in your composed quote? You should expect an extensive break down that consists of the scope of work, materials to be made use of, and color choices.
Examine if labor costs are detailed and verify any kind of preparation job, like fining sand or priming. It's vital to see the estimated timeline for task conclusion, in addition to payment terms.
Make sure there are no covert charges; everything needs to be clearly mentioned. In addition, make inquiries if the quote covers cleanup after the task is done.
A transparent estimate not only assists you understand the monetary dedication however also sets clear expectations for the project. Don't wait to request information on anything that seems vague or ambiguous.

What Is Your Process for Preparing the Surfaces Before Repainting?
How does your team make sure surface areas are properly prepared before painting? A dependable paint business ought to start with a comprehensive inspection of the surfaces.
They'll cleanse the area, removing dust, dust, and grease. This ensures far better paint bond.
Next off, they'll fix any blemishes like splits or openings, using proper fillers or caulking.
After that, it's important to sand the surfaces to create a smooth finish.
Depending on the product, they might additionally apply a guide to boost the last layer's toughness and shade accuracy.
Finally, they'll tape off edges and areas that should not be repainted, protecting your space.
